Ffern is a British perfume house founded by siblings Owen Mears and Emily Cameron in 2016. The company offers a subscription service where customers receive a new scent four times a year, with each edition handmade in small batches in the English countryside from ingredients that are 95% natural. Ffern has received mixed reviews, with some customers praising the unique fragrances and convenient system for buying perfume online, while others have criticised the pricing, lack of scent longevity, and difficult cancellation process. With a rating of 4.5/5 on Trustpilot, Ffern has garnered attention for its seasonal scents, natural ingredients, and immersive storytelling, but some customers have also shared negative experiences with the brand.

Ffern's customer service

Ffern is a London-based perfume company founded by Owen Mears in 2016. The company has a unique marketing strategy that involves a waitlist, giving an air of exclusivity to its products. To join the waitlist, customers are required to provide their credit card details. Once off the waitlist, customers are charged $129 per season for a space on the ledger, which signifies that they want a bottle from the next batch.

Ffern has received mixed reviews for its customer service. While some customers have praised the company for its helpful and responsive concierge team, others have criticised it for its difficult cancellation process and poor communication. Some customers have also complained about receiving unwanted charges and products after attempting to cancel their subscriptions.

On Trustpilot, Ffern has a rating of 4.5/5, with many customers praising the company's sustainability, quality, and responsiveness to queries. However, reviews on other platforms, such as Reddit and Thingtesting, have been more critical. Some customers have described the company's customer service as "dreadful", with complaints about the difficulty of cancelling subscriptions and the lack of clear communication.

Overall, while Ffern's unique marketing and exclusive image have attracted many customers, the company has also faced criticism for its manipulative marketing tactics and challenging cancellation process. While some customers have praised Ffern's concierge team, others have expressed frustration with what they perceive as a manipulative and misleading customer service experience.

Ffern's pricing

Ffern is a London-based perfume company that was started in 2016 by British siblings Owen Mears and Emily Cameron. Ffern presents itself as an artisanal, exclusive perfume house with seasonal perfumes and small batches. The company has a subscription service called ""ledger" that costs $129 per season. Subscribers receive a new scent four times a year, with each edition handmade in small batches in the English countryside from ingredients that are 95% natural and aged in barrels.

The pricing of Ffern's perfumes has been a topic of discussion among customers. Some people have expressed that the amount of perfume you get for the price is not reasonable, even when compared to niche perfumes. The price of a 1 fl oz bottle at 20% concentration is nearly $140, which some customers have found to be too expensive, especially considering that the fragrance does not last long and needs to be reapplied frequently.

On the other hand, some customers have justified the pricing by considering the overall experience offered by Ffern. In addition to the perfume, subscribers receive marketing 'extras' in the box each season, such as ticket stubs to private screenings of Ffern 'shorts', custom loose-leaf teas, sugared pansies from France, and artwork. The unboxing experience and marketing have been described as phenomenal and something to look forward to.

However, it is important to note that Ffern has been criticized for its challenging cancellation process. Some customers have shared their difficulties in cancelling their subscriptions, with the company making it hard to navigate and find cancellation options. There have also been issues with unexpected charges after returning products.

Overall, while Ffern offers a unique and exclusive experience with its seasonal perfumes and additional extras, the pricing has been a point of contention for some customers, especially considering the amount of perfume received and the short longevity of the fragrances.

Ffern's subscription service

Ffern is a perfume subscription service that offers a unique and exclusive experience to its customers. The service provides subscribers with a new fragrance each season, crafted from natural ingredients and aged in barrels in the English countryside. Each scent is produced in small batches and is never repeated, making it a coveted and limited offering.

The subscription costs $129 per season, and subscribers receive a bottle from the next batch of fragrances. Ffern releases its perfumes at the equinox and solstice, with each scent carefully crafted by the company's perfumers, François Robert and Elodie Durande. The perfumes are highly anticipated, with a waitlist of over half a million people.

The Ffern subscription goes beyond just the perfume. Each release is accompanied by a piece of art and an evocative backstory, creating a unique world for subscribers to immerse themselves in. The marketing 'extras' included in each box add to the experience, such as ticket stubs to private screenings, custom loose-leaf teas, and sugared pansies from France. The unboxing is described as phenomenal and something to look forward to.

However, some customers have expressed concerns about the value for money, with the amount of perfume received being disappointing to some. The quality of the fragrances has also been questioned, with some finding the scents too similar to justify the price. Additionally, there have been complaints about the difficulty of cancelling the subscription and issues with returns.

Despite these concerns, Ffern has a rating of 4.5/5 on Trustpilot, with many positive reviews praising the company's responsiveness, sustainability, and the overall experience of being a subscriber.

Ffern's scent longevity

Ffern is a perfume brand that offers seasonal perfumes in small batches. The brand has received mixed reviews, with some customers praising the unique and long-lasting scents, while others complain that the fragrances are too similar and don't last long.

Regarding scent longevity, some reviewers claim that Ffern's perfumes don't last long and must be reapplied frequently. One reviewer mentions that the summer scent did not last on their skin, despite liking the scent. Another reviewer states that the fragrances didn't last more than an hour or two.

On the other hand, some customers have expressed appreciation for the unique and long-lasting scents offered by Ffern. However, these positive reviews are less common, and the majority of feedback regarding scent longevity seems to lean towards the negative.

It's worth noting that Ffern's marketing and unboxing experiences have received praise, but the actual perfume is reported to be less impressive. The pricing has also been criticised, with some believing that the amount of perfume received is not worth the cost.

Overall, while Ffern's perfumes may offer an enjoyable unboxing experience and seasonal variety, the scent longevity appears to be a common issue for many customers, who expect more from a perfume at this price point.
